Question: What is 7560 increased by 90 percent?

Percentage solution with steps:

Step 1: We have a with value of 7560.

Step 2: We have b with value of 90.

Step 3: The formula for calculation will be: a + (b/100 * a) = x.

Step 4: We could also represent this as: x = a + (\frac{b}{100} * a).

Step 5: We now replace with the values: x = 7560 + (\frac{90}{100} * 7560).

Step 6: That gives us an {x} = {14364}

Therefore, {7560} increased by {90\%} is {14364}
